Competition formula

Individual event: one round with groups followed by direct elimination table without repechage. Team event mixed (2 boys + 2 girls): direct elimination table 32, all places in the table of 16 will be fought for.

• Mixed team consists of 2 boys and 2 girls fencers (additional 1+1 fencers as substitutes possible). • The teams fence for 40 points, (boys against boys, girls against girls). The order of matches is decided by draw. Any kind of team is allowed to participate (club teams, national teams and mixed teams of different clubs), not just the national teams.

FIE standard equipment will be required, i.e. 800N clothing, 1600N mask and FIE approved blades. Printing of the fencer’s name on the back of the jacket and national symbols are not required. Masks and weapons have to be approved at weapon control before the competition starts. Friday, February 5th: from 18:30h to 21:00h at the venue. Saturday, Februay 6th: from 08:00h to 13:00h at the venue. According to EFC Rules: 5 to 9 fencers - one referee, 10 to 15 fencers - two referees and 16 to 20 fencers - three referees, per 2 teams - 1 referee. Referees must be also entered via the EFC website by the National Federations! Penalty fee for missing referee is 500 euros.
